Job description

At Smart, our mission is to transform retirement, savings and financial wellbeing, across all generations, around the world.

THE ROLE

The Head of Policy leads the development and delivery of the Master Trust’s policy strategy, ensuring the organisation remains a leading voice in the evolution of the UK pensions landscape.

This role is responsible for shaping and communicating the Trust’s position on policy and regulatory matters, engaging proactively with government, regulators, and industry bodies to influence outcomes that support good member outcomes, strong governance, and a sustainable pensions market.

Key responsibilities:
Policy Strategy and Development
  • Lead the development and implementation of the Master Trust’s pensions policy agenda, focusing on key areas such as automatic enrolment, retirement outcomes, decumulation, investment governance, and member engagement.
  • Anticipate and respond to government and regulatory consultations, ensuring that the Trust’s position is evidence-based, credible, and aligned with its strategic objectives.
  • Produce high-quality briefings, policy papers, and recommendations for the SLT and Board.
  • Advise on policy implications for product design, investment strategy, and operational processes.
Stakeholder Engagement and Representation
  • Act as the principal point of contact with government departments (e.g., DWP, HM Treasury) and regulators (The Pensions Regulator, FCA).
  • Represent the Master Trust in industry forums, trade associations, and working groups (e.g., Pensions UK, ABI, PMI, PPI).
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with policymakers, regulators, and other stakeholders to influence policy direction and enhance the Trust’s reputation as a policy leader.
  • Collaborate with Communications and External Affairs teams to ensure consistent and effective messaging on policy issues.
Governance, Regulation, and Compliance
  • Provide expert advice to internal stakeholders on legislative and regulatory developments impacting defined contribution (DC) pensions and Master Trust authorisation requirements.
  • Work closely with Compliance, Governance, Legal, and Risk teams to ensure the Trust’s policy positions and operations remain compliant with evolving regulation.
  • Support the Board and Trustee discussions with regulatory insights, risk assessments, and forward-looking analysis.
Research and Thought Leadership
  • Commission and oversee research that informs the Trust’s policy positions and enhances its reputation for thought leadership.
  • Drive initiatives that contribute to the public and industry debate on retirement adequacy, ESG integration, and financial wellbeing.
  • Represent the Trust at conferences, panels, and media opportunities, demonstrating leadership and credibility.
WHO WE ARE LOOKING FOR

The skills, experience, and aptitudes we are looking for are listed below but please don’t be discouraged from applying if you don’t meet every single one of these criteria – having a ‘can do’ attitude is sometimes more important than being able to tick every box:

  • Extensive experience in pensions policy, regulation, or strategy — ideally within a Master Trust, pension provider, consultancy, or government/regulatory body.
  • Deep understanding of UK DC pensions, including automatic enrolment, charge caps, default funds, and decumulation pathways.
  • Proven ability to influence policymakers, regulators, and senior stakeholders.
  • Strong analytical and writing skills with the ability to translate complex policy issues into clear recommendations.
  • Excellent stakeholder management, communication, and presentation skills.
  • Strategic thinker with a focus on improving outcomes for pension scheme members.
  • Experience managing or mentoring a policy or regulatory team.
  • Experience working with or within The Pensions Regulator, DWP, FCA or in a similar policy role.
  • Understanding of ESG and stewardship policies in the context of pension investments.
  • Familiarity with data and research methods for policy analysis.
  • Relevant qualifications in law, economics, public policy, or finance.
